Why was Steve Nash MVP?

W

Scott Rafferty (@crabdribbles): It’s easy to forget why Nash was named MVP that season. … Not only did Nash respond by scoring a career-best 18.8 points per game in Stoudemire’s absence, he had one of his most efficient seasons shooting the ball while leading the league with 10.5 assists per game.

Having recorded career highs in points (18.8), rebounds (4.2), field goal percentage (.512) and free throw percentage (a league-leading .921), and leading the league with 10.5 assists per game, Nash was named the league MVP for the second year in a row.

How many times was Kobe Bryant MVP?

Regarded as one of the greatest players of all time, Bryant helped the Lakers win five NBA championships, and was an 18-time All-Star, a 15-time member of the All-NBA Team, a 12-time member of the All-Defensive Team, the 2008 NBA Most Valuable Player (MVP), and a two-time NBA Finals MVP.

Has there ever been co MVP in NBA?

How many times have there been Co-MVPs? There have been Co-MVPs at the NBA All-Star Game on four different occasions (1959, 1993, 2000, 2009). In the most recent occurrence, Lakers guard Kobe Bryant and Suns centre Shaquille O’Neal shared the honour in 2009.

Did Steve Nash deserve his MVP?

Kyle Irving (@KyleIrv_): Dirk and LeBron were both incredible that season and yeah, Kobe averaged 35 points per game, but Steve Nash was absolutely deserving of this MVP. … Nash had his career-high in scoring average at 18.8 points, led the league in assists at 10.5 and posted 43 double-doubles in the process.
